When an object is "hot," what can you say about the motion of its atoms?

Respuesta :

frshw4t3r frshw4t3r
  • 03-03-2021

Answer:

They atoms move around a lot and they are spread out, unlike the atoms in a cold object. The atoms in a cold object are compacted and only move a slight amount.
